Storm by Leland Jamieson gathers a powerful collection of short stories, deeply embedded in the rugged landscapes and vast skies of Texas. This distinctive work of American fiction plunges readers into the adventurous lives of air pilots, where the immense expanse above meets the relentless fury of nature's most formidable storms. Jamieson's tales are a vivid tapestry of courage and survival, detailing the challenges faced by those who navigate the skies.
Each story within Storm offers a thrilling journey, exploring the human spirit against a backdrop of mechanical daring and meteorological peril. From intense aerial encounters with tempestuous weather to the gritty realities of life in a demanding environment, these narratives capture the essence of a bygone era and the timeless struggle between humankind and the untamed elements. The collection resonates with a powerful sense of place, bringing the unique atmosphere of Texas to life through its characters' encounters with adventure and adversity.
